34.8.5 Interrupt Enable Set
This register allows the user to enable an interrupt without doing a read-modify-write operation. Changes in this register
will also be reflected in the Interrupt Enable Clear register (INTENCLR).
Name: INTENSET
Offset: 0x5
Reset: 0x00
Property: Write-Protected
z Bits 7:3 – Reserved
These bits are unused and reserved for future use. For compatibility with future devices, always write these bits to
zero when this register is written. These bits will always return zero when read.
z Bit 2 – SYNCRDY: Synchronization Ready Interrupt Enable
0: The Synchronization Ready interrupt is disabled.
1: The Synchronization Ready interrupt is enabled.
Writing a zero to this bit has no effect.
Writing a one to this bit will set the Synchronization Ready Interrupt Enable bit, which enables the Synchronization
Ready interrupt.
z Bit 1 – EMPTY: Data Buffer Empty Interrupt Enable
0: The Data Buffer Empty interrupt is disabled.
1: The Data Buffer Empty interrupt is enabled.
Writing a zero to this bit has no effect.
Writing a one to this bit will set the Data Buffer Empty Interrupt Enable bit, which enables the Data Buffer Empty
interrupt.
z Bit 0 – UNDERRUN: Underrun Interrupt Enable
0: The Underrun interrupt is disabled.
1: The Underrun interrupt is enabled.
Writing a zero to this bit has no effect.
Writing a one to this bit will set the Underrun Interrupt Enable bit, which enables the Underrun interrupt.
